Understanding Plastic Surfaces:
Before choosing a sealant for plastic, it is essential to understand the nature of plastic surfaces. Plastics are available in different forms, including high-density polyethylene (HDPE), polypropylene (PP), polystyrene (PS), polycarbonate (PC), acrylonitrile butadiene styrene (ABS), and more. Each type of plastic possesses unique properties and surface characteristics, which can impact the adhesion of sealants.
Types of Sealants:
1. Silicone Sealants:
Silicone sealants are widely used due to their flexibility, durability, and resistance to moisture, UV rays, and extreme temperatures. When it comes to adhering to plastic surfaces, silicone sealants have good adhesion with most types of plastics, including acrylate, ABS, and PVC. However, it is recommended to perform a compatibility test before application, as certain silicones may not bond well with low energy plastics like polyethylene (PE) or polypropylene (PP).
2. Polyurethane Sealants:
Polyurethane sealants are known for their excellent adhesion to a wide range of materials, including plastic. They possess good flexibility, high tensile strength, and resistance to weathering and chemicals. Polyurethane sealants can be used effectively on most plastic substrates, including PVC, ABS, polycarbonate, and more.
3. Acrylic Sealants:
Acrylic sealants, also known as latex or water-based sealants, are cost-effective and easy to use. However, their adhesion to plastics can vary depending on the formulation and the type of plastic surface. Acrylic sealants generally have good adhesion to rigid plastics such as PVC, acrylic, or polystyrene. It is essential to ensure proper surface preparation to optimize the bonding of acrylic sealants to plastic surfaces.
4. Epoxy Sealants:
Epoxy sealants provide exceptional bonding strength, durability, and resistance to chemicals and heat. They are commonly used in various applications, including bonding plastics. Epoxy sealants generally adhere well to most types of plastics, including rigid or semi-rigid ones like polyethylene, PVC, and ABS. However, certain plastic surfaces may require pre-sanding or the use of an adhesion promoter for optimal bonding.
Considerations for Adhesion:
While certain sealants have good adhesion to plastic, there are a few factors to consider to ensure a successful bond:
1. Surface Preparation:
Proper surface preparation is crucial for enhancing the adhesion between the sealant and the plastic surface. The surface must be clean, dry, and free from dust, grease, and other contaminants. Depending on the plastic type, sanding or the use of a primer or adhesion promoter may be necessary.
2. Compatibility Testing:
Before proceeding with the application of sealants, it is always advisable to perform compatibility testing. This involves applying a small amount of sealant on a test area of the plastic surface and allowing it to cure. The test helps determine whether the sealant adheres well and achieves the desired bond strength.
